Does PROBUCOL Cause Pneumonia? 7 Reports in FDA Database

According to the FDA Adverse Event Reporting System (FAERS), 7 reports of Pneumonia have been filed in association with PROBUCOL. This represents 4.5% of all adverse event reports for PROBUCOL.

How Dangerous Is Pneumonia From PROBUCOL?
Of the 7 reports, 5 (71.4%) resulted in death, 5 (71.4%) required hospitalization.
Is Pneumonia Listed in the Official Label?
This adverse event is not currently listed in the official FDA drug label for PROBUCOL. However, 7 reports have been filed with the FAERS database.
